Wholesale suppliers play a critical role in the supply chain, providing products to retailers at competitive prices. However, to maximize profits, suppliers must adopt strategic approaches tailored to their unique market conditions.
The wholesale market serves as a bridge between manufacturers and retailers. Suppliers need to understand market demand, pricing strategies, and consumer behavior to optimize their offerings effectively.
Key factors influencing profitability include inventory management, supplier relationships, and market trends. By effectively managing these elements, suppliers can ensure a steady flow of income.
To enhance profitability, suppliers should consider bulk purchasing agreements, diversifying their product range, and investing in marketing strategies to boost visibility and attract new clients.
Utilizing technology such as inventory management systems and e-commerce platforms can streamline operations, reduce costs, and improve customer service, ultimately leading to increased profits.
Maximizing profits in the wholesale market requires a mix of strategic planning, market understanding, and technological investment. Suppliers who adapt to these principles will likely thrive in the competitive landscape.
